Douglas Lima was born on 5 January 1988 and is a Brazilian mixed martial artist who competes in the welterweight and middleweight divisions of Bellator MMA, where he is a former three-time Bellator Welterweight Champion.

2.

Douglas Lima was born in Brazil and moved to the state of Georgia in the United States graduating from Joseph Wheeler High School.

3.

In February 2007, Douglas Lima faced the future Ultimate Fighter competitor Matt Brown for the ISCF Pro East Coast Welterweight Title.

4.

In May 2008, Douglas Lima had his first defense of the title against Brent Weedman.

5.

Douglas Lima's debut fight was scheduled to take place at WEC 39 against Justin Haskins.

6.

However, Douglas Lima was forced to withdraw from the card while waiting on papers to arrive from the US Bureau of Citizenship and Immigration Services.

7.

In September 2010, Douglas Lima joined the Maximum Fighting Championship, facing off against Ryan Ford.
